This should not be a problem, a) you presumably have higher spring rates on the new shocks so there will be less static compression from the weight of the vehicle and b) your old shocks may still have the spacer in them still; (Euro cars did not have spacers) US delivered cars were artificially jacked up to meet the DOT mandated minimum headlight height.
